  • Overview

    Dr. Kumar is a Senior Member of the Cancer Epidemiology, Genitourinary and Breast Oncology Departments at the Moffitt Cancer Center.  She collaborates with investigators in basic, population, and clinical sciences, both nationally and internationally, and has developed a program to accelerate agent development and biomarker validation for cancer chemoprevention.

  • Research Interest

    Using a multi-disciplinary science-based approach and the rigor with which other therapeutic agents are tested, Dr. Kumar has initiated several epidemiological, laboratory, preclinical and phase I-II clinical trials evaluating safety, effectiveness and potential molecular targets of several agents for cancer chemoprevention, including green tea catechins, isoflavones, tannic acid, n-3 fatty acids, metformin, anthocyanins, sulforaphanes, Quercetin, n-3 fatty acids, curcumin, and combination agents for cancer chemoprevention.  She leads two active phase II secondary chemoprevention trials targeting men with localized prostate cancer. Informed by her laboratory and early phase clinical trials, the goal of these randomized clinical trials is to comprehensively and rigorously evaluate the safety, effectiveness, and mechanism of green tea catechins on clinical and biological intermediate endpoint markers, implicated in prostate carcinogenesis, that will ultimately inform development of Phase III clinical trials for secondary chemoprevention of prostate cancer in men on active surveillance. And these trials will create a specimen repository with which to test future and evolving novel hypotheses to assess other genetic or environmental factors that may influence incidence and progression of prostate cancer.  Dr. Kumar also leads a phase II chemoprevention trial evaluating a combination of curcumin and n-3 fatty acids to modulate lung nodules in former smokers.  And she has developed and tested multimodal interventions to characterize and ameliorate symptoms of cancer treatment including for hypothyroidism, cancer cachexia, and cognitive impairment.  Her goal for cancer chemoprevention at Moffitt Cancer Center is to utilize a systematic, broad spectrum approach to identify agents that can: (a) produce robust and concurrent inhibition of multiple hallmark-associated pathways in target (precursor or early stage tumor) tissue/microenvironment, (b) addressing the underlying biology of carcinogenesis; (c) enhance bioavailability and half-life, (d) with minimum toxicity, (e) in exceptionally high risk populations.
